JUMPIN’ UNION JACK FLASH

This Lockhart Philips USA Triumph Turbo project bike was commissioned by Triumph America and Lockhart-Philips in 2002. The bike was custom built from the ground up in a new frame to maximize performance in all areas of handling, cceleration and braking. This was a professional custom build by some of the top motorcycle builders in the US. The end result is astounding. As stated in the magazine article this bike will yank the mirrors off an R1 or a GSX-R1000. The turbo has two settings "Mild" and "Wild". I own a retired AMA GSX-R Superbike from the Jordan team and the Triumph Turbo is noticeably faster in a straightaway. Cycle World measured the rear wheel at 177 HP / 116 foot-pounds of torque and I'm told the power was fine tuned and further increased at a later date. (see article)

This Turbo Triumph was featured in the March 2002 Cycle World magazine and developed a worldwide following. It has been on display at the Luguna Seca Moto GP, ndy Trade Show and many California Sportbike events. The bike has 4360 careful miles and has been ridden by Dan Gurney, rian Catterson, endell Phillips (of Lockhart-Phillips) and Triumph executives. The incredible paint design and application was done by well known California Moto-artist Aaron Hager, on of rock legend Sammy Hagar.

The bike has the best of everything: Phillips enlisted Will Tate of the California Speed Shop to co-ordinate the build. Tate brought in Brian Olson of Turbo Connection for the turbo-charge engineering and components; the custom Turbo Connection exhaust is finished off with a very cool custom tri-tip end cap. Aesthetics were improved with a single sided swing arm.Suspension improved with afour-point shock linkage, riple-clamps and rear sets all from Attack Racing based on their experience racing Daytona’s in AMA Pro Series. Penske shock, aceTech modified fork with Progressive springs, ltra light Marvic Penta magnesium wheels, rembo front brakes, ustom billet parts and every carbon-fiber component from the Lockhart-Phillips Catalog. See the Cycle World (attached in listing) article for more detail.

The Tate-designed “Cadillac” tail-fin with LED is a work of art. Finishing everything off is the Union Jack paint scheme by Aaron Hagar depicting the Union Jack which seems to be liquefied at the front, isplayed in full on the tank and fragments towards the aft end as it turns into a checkered flag.
